Jalapeno Jelly Recipe

Ingredients:

3 large bell peppers
1/4 c. chopped jalapeno peppers(about 4 jalapenos without seeds))
3-4 drops green food color
6 1/2 c. sugar
1 1/2 c white vinegar
1 bottle Certo

Directions:

Place green peppers and jalapeno peppers in a blender. Add a small amount of vinegar. Blend well. Pour into a large saucepan. Add sugar and remaining vinegar. Bring to a rolling boil over medium heat. Add Certo. Stir for one minute which will mix it well. Bring to a boil and boil for one minute. Skim foam from jelly. Add food coloring. Pour into hot sterilized jelly jars. Seal.

Number Of Servings:

about 7 cup size jars
Personal Notes:

Very good served with cream cheese and various crackers. My preference is Ritz.
